          Tyson is my all-time favorite fighter

          In his prime, definitely the most skilled in-fighter ever. Great defense, unreal offense, power, speed, the real total package.

          Jones was pretty much the perfect cutie in his prime.

          As much as I love Tyson, I have to say that if you take the very best guy with his style and put him against the very best of Jones' style of fighting and everything else is equal, I think Jones' style would win.

          Sort of like the Bruce Lee thing where Bruce Lee said a Kung Fu master could beat a Karate master.
